Skeletocutis subincarnata (Peck) Jean Keller

A species in the family Incrustoporiaceae, order Polyporales. Recorded under 4 common names across 1 language.

Also known as

Older literature may use these names. They all refer to the same species.

  • Incrustoporia subincarnata (Peck) Domański
  • Poria attenuata var. subincarnata Peck
  • Poria calcea var. fragilis Bourdot & Galzin, 1925
  • Poria subincarnata (Peck) Murrill
